2000 Texas Surface Water Quality Standards

On July 26, 2000, the three-member commission of the TNRCC (now TCEQ) adopted proposed amendments to the states existing 1997 surface water quality standards, as codified by rule in the Texas Administrative Code (TAC), Title 30, Chapter 307. For the 2000 standards to be used for federal permitting programs, the EPA must approve them. Since the EPA has yet to take action on the entire 2000 standards, both the 1997 and 2000 standards are being used in federal permitting programs, such as the TPDES program. The 1997 standards remain in effect for those portions of the 2000 standards not acted on by EPA. For non-federal programs, the 2000 standardsExit TCEQ are in effect unless specifically disapproved by EPA. (Help with PDF Files.)
